Hey guys, first post here. Been reading up on alot of older posts lately prior to upgrading my 2011 Street Bob. Lot of great info here. Thanks for all the help.

Just ordered my parts for my Street Bob yesterday, thanks for your help. This is what I ended up getting:

FM 107 BB with TW-777 Cams
PCV Power Commander
Race Tech Front End Kit with Gold Valve Emulators
Works Black Tracker Rear Shocks
Sputhe Posi Track

Jaime was a huge help, and asked if I also wanted to get the head work done, but I figured Id hold off until I got the suspension work done first. The Stage B will be coming soon!! I also have the SE High Flow Air Intake and Thunderheader exhaust.

Anyone have a similar set-up on their Dyna? Interested to know how it all came out.
